As a dev who works with UE4:

1) He already has a creative source to base his work off of. That takes off like 2/3 of the dev process

2) As I understand it, he also has models from the 3DS version

3) This fidelity is easy in UE4 if you have any game or level design knowledge whatsoever.

4) It is all completely devoid of life or interactivity

Not saying it isn't neat or cool, because it is. Just putting some things into perspective.
